CD175s Inhibitors

CD175s inhibitors belong to a class of chemical compounds designed to modulate the activity of proteins associated with the CD175s family. CD175s, also known as sialic acid-binding immunoglobulin-type lectins (Siglecs), are a subgroup of immunoglobulin-like lectins that play crucial roles in immune regulation and cell signaling. Siglecs are predominantly expressed on the surface of immune cells, where they mediate interactions with sialic acid-containing glycoconjugates, thereby influencing various cellular processes. The inhibitors targeting CD175s are carefully designed molecules that interfere with the binding of Siglecs to sialic acid residues. Sialic acids, being common components of cell surface glycoproteins and glycolipids, participate in cell recognition and communication. By modulating the interactions between CD175s and sialic acids, these inhibitors have the potential to affect immune responses and cellular functions associated with CD175s. The structural features of CD175s inhibitors are meticulously crafted to disrupt the specific binding pockets on the Siglec proteins, preventing the recognition of sialic acids and subsequently altering downstream signaling cascades. The development of CD175s inhibitors represents a significant stride in chemical biology, offering valuable tools to dissect the intricate roles of CD175s in immune regulation and paving the way for a deeper understanding of the molecular mechanisms governing immune cell behavior.
